Alex Curry
Alex Curry was one of the wealthiest and well-known sportscasters born on May 27, 1987 located in Manhattan Beach California United States. The team she broadcasts for is the LA Kings includes Jim Fox as well as Bob Miller. Three of her sisters are younger than her. The father of her Tim Curry started a company that makes energy drinks made from natural ingredients along with her mother Peggy created Growing Great. She was a soccer player in college and with her team, won a NISRA trophy in 2006. She volunteers in Growing Great to promote healthy eating. Alex is an extremely wealthy Sportscaster. Alex Curry's networth is estimated at $5 Million by Forbes and Business Insider. In high her schooling, she took journalism classes in San Diego State University. Fuel TV was her employer. She began working at Last Call With Carson Daly after she had graduated, and then joined Fox Sports West.
